Perception of the book
The first acquaintance with a book begins with its appearance. The cover, the title, the illustrations - all this creates the first impression and can cause certain emotions. Psychologists claim that this first visual contact with a book can influence our desire to read it.
When we start reading a book, another stage of acquaintance takes place – perception of the text. The way we perceive and interpret the content of a book can reflect our emotional and psychological characteristics. Some people prefer to analyze every detail and look for deep meaning, while others enjoy the story and emotional involvement.
Emotional impact
Books have great potential to evoke emotions in the reader. They can evoke joy, sadness, fear, inspiration and many other feelings. The psychology of reading books shows that our emotional state can be greatly influenced by the content of the book and our ability to empathize with the characters.
Books can also provide emotional support and help in solving personal problems. Psychological books, for example, can help us understand and overcome our emotional difficulties, while fiction can help us see situations from different perspectives and learn to better understand other people.
Intellectual development
Reading books also helps develop our intelligence. Books expand our vocabulary, improve our literacy and ability to analyze information. They help us develop logical thinking, critical thinking and analytical ability. The psychology of reading books shows that readers often have better communication skills and a broader outlook.
